After a little research, the two most effective methods are... (using them together has apparently seen good results as well)...
1) Bio oil
2) Dermatix silicone sheets. (also available in a gel)
Using the two methods together also apparently works well, using the bio oil through the day, and leaving the dermatix silicone sheet on through the night.
